A good troubleshooting process is essential for identifying and resolving issues efficiently, whether in technology, machinery, or everyday situations. A systematic approach helps diagnose problems accurately and implement solutions effectively. This guide provides a structured troubleshooting process, ensuring you can tackle issues with confidence and precision.
What Are the Steps in a Good Troubleshooting Process?
A comprehensive troubleshooting process involves several key steps that help in systematically identifying and resolving issues. Here’s a detailed breakdown:
-
Identify the Problem: Clearly define the issue you’re facing. Gather as much information as possible by asking questions such as: What exactly is not working? When did the problem start? Are there any error messages?
-
Gather Information: Collect data related to the problem. This could include logs, user reports, or any relevant documentation. The more information you have, the easier it will be to diagnose the issue.
-
Establish a Theory of Probable Cause: Based on the information gathered, hypothesize possible causes of the problem. Consider recent changes, common issues, and known bugs. Prioritize theories based on likelihood and impact.
-
Test the Theory: Validate your hypothesis by testing the most probable causes. This might involve running diagnostics, replicating the issue, or using tools to analyze the problem.
-
Establish a Plan of Action: Once the cause is identified, develop a plan to resolve the issue. Consider potential impacts of the solution and ensure you have the necessary resources and approvals.
-
Implement the Solution: Execute your plan carefully. Monitor the process to ensure the issue is resolved without causing additional problems.
-
Verify Full System Functionality: After implementing the solution, ensure that the system or process is fully operational. Conduct tests to confirm the issue is resolved and no new issues have arisen.
-
Document the Process: Record the problem, its cause, the solution, and any lessons learned. This documentation can be invaluable for future troubleshooting and continuous improvement.
Why Is It Important to Follow a Structured Troubleshooting Process?
Following a structured troubleshooting process is crucial for several reasons:
- Efficiency: A systematic approach saves time by focusing efforts on the most likely causes and solutions.
- Accuracy: Reduces the risk of overlooking critical details or making incorrect assumptions.
- Consistency: Ensures that issues are addressed in a uniform manner, which is especially important in team settings.
- Learning: Provides opportunities for learning and improvement, enhancing future problem-solving skills.
Practical Examples of Troubleshooting in Action
To illustrate how a troubleshooting process works in real life, consider these examples:
-
Technical Support: A user reports that their computer won’t start. The support technician gathers information, checks power connections, tests the power supply, and eventually identifies a faulty motherboard. The technician replaces the motherboard, verifies system functionality, and documents the process.
-
Automotive Repair: A car owner notices unusual noises from the engine. The mechanic listens to the noise, checks recent repairs, and inspects the engine components. After identifying a loose belt, the mechanic tightens it, tests the engine, and records the repair details.
-
Home Appliances: A dishwasher isn’t cleaning dishes properly. The homeowner checks for blockages, inspects the spray arms, and cleans the filters. They find a clogged drain and clear it, restoring the dishwasher’s performance.
How Does Troubleshooting Differ Across Industries?
While the core steps of troubleshooting remain consistent, specific industries may have unique considerations and tools:
| Industry | Common Tools | Unique Considerations |
|---|---|---|
| IT | Diagnostic software, logs | Rapid technological changes, cybersecurity |
| Automotive | OBD scanners, manuals | Mechanical wear, diverse vehicle models |
| Healthcare | Medical tests, patient history | Patient safety, complex symptoms |
| Manufacturing | Sensors, maintenance records | Equipment downtime, production schedules |
People Also Ask
What Are the Most Common Troubleshooting Tools?
Common troubleshooting tools include diagnostic software, multimeters, OBD scanners for vehicles, and specialized equipment for specific industries. These tools help identify, analyze, and resolve issues efficiently.
How Can I Improve My Troubleshooting Skills?
Improving troubleshooting skills involves practice, continuous learning, and keeping up-to-date with industry developments. Engaging in hands-on projects, attending workshops, and studying case studies can also enhance your abilities.
Why Is Documentation Important in Troubleshooting?
Documentation is crucial because it provides a record of the issue, the steps taken to resolve it, and any lessons learned. This information can be invaluable for future reference and helps prevent similar issues from recurring.
How Do I Troubleshoot Software Issues?
To troubleshoot software issues, start by replicating the problem, checking for updates, reviewing error logs, and testing different configurations. Consult online resources or forums for additional guidance.
What Role Does Communication Play in Troubleshooting?
Effective communication is vital in troubleshooting, especially in team environments. Clear communication ensures that everyone understands the issue, proposed solutions, and any changes made, reducing the risk of misunderstandings.
Conclusion
A good troubleshooting process is a valuable skill across various fields, enabling efficient problem resolution and continuous improvement. By following a structured approach, gathering information, and documenting your efforts, you can tackle challenges with confidence and precision. Whether you’re dealing with technical issues, mechanical problems, or everyday hiccups, a solid troubleshooting process is your best ally. For further reading, explore topics such as "Effective Problem Solving Techniques" or "The Role of Critical Thinking in Troubleshooting."





